Tony Salfe served in the U.S. Army during World War I as a Private in Machine Gun Company, 16th Infantry Regiment, 1st Infantry Division. He was Killed in Action on July 21, 1918 and is now buried in Arlington National Cemetery, Arlington, Arlington County, Virginia, USA. His name is inscribed on the Buzancy monument as PVT T SALSE MGCO.
